5 Easy Facts About Display Solutions Described
Though display commercials won’t be the best healthy For each brand, they are able to enhance your other marketing attempts when utilised right.This broad arrive at can substantially Raise brand name recognition and obtain your manufacturer in front of potential customers.Enhanced advertisement focusing on: Digital marketing and advertising displ